While eating seeds and nuts is OK, the cultivation of grain necessitates that it be ground to a flour that can be cooked and eaten as bread or pasta. This was accomplished by placing the grain between two stones and grinding, grinding, grinding, until the seeds became a flour. In Biblical Times, the bottom stone was stationary and the upper stone, which was lighter, was moved around until the seeds were crushed. Most people did enough for their own family each day, but an enterprising individual could make a fortune by hooking up an ox to a grinding wheel and doing it for a price.
The Torah has at least two important laws regarding the Grinding of Grain. The first refers to moneylenders, who are NOT permitted to take a person's upper millstone as a pledge. This would impair the person's ability to produce food for herself.
The other Law was to "Not muzzle the ox when he is treading the corn". Whatever falls into the ox's path while he is working the mill should be available to him to eat.
These Laws were revolutionary in Ancient Times, showing unusual compassion, concern for the poor, and kindness to God's Creatures. We no longer grind our own corn in our homes, but the principles extrapolated from these Laws are relevant to this day.
